how we betray the bible
BY DR. JOHN NEUFELD
P
salm 119 is a Psalm in praise of the impact of Scripture.
• Verse 9 promises success in our ongoing struggle for holiness: “How can a young man keep his way pure? By guarding it according to Your Word.” • Verse 11 promises victory as we seek to master the flesh: “I have stored up Your Word in my heart, that I might not sin against You.” • Verse 25 promises that we will overcome in life’s extremities: “My soul clings to the dust; give me life according to Your Word.” • Verse 42 promises that we will be able to respond to our detractors: “Then shall I have an answer for him who taunts me, for I trust in Your Word.” • Verse 105 promises certainty in life choices: “Your Word is a lamp to my feet and a light to my path.” • Verse 130 promises wisdom: “The unfolding of Your Words gives light; it imparts understanding to the simple.”
4
BY DR. JOHN NEUFLED
The Bible makes the claim that it is the Word of God and comes with God’s authority. When we pay attention to it, we benefit and are distinctly transformed.
When we pay attention to it, we benefit and are distinctly tranformed. As I write these words, I have just attended a lecture called “Ten Ways of Undermining Scripture Authority” by Dr. D.A. Carson, professor of New Testament at Trinity International University in Chicago. I will concentrate on three ways we betray that we do not trust the Bible. JUNE + JULY 2016
1. “Selective silence.” We fear that some of the Bible’s texts will cause dispute or bring division, and so they are left unsaid. At Back to the Bible Canada, we stress expositional preaching. That means that we simply follow the Bible through, verse by verse. Regardless of whether these passages are popular, divisive or challenging, they are what God wants to communicate, and they provide the blessings Psalm 119 speaks of. 2. “Heart embarrassment of the text.” Here we encounter passages – perhaps on hell, sexuality, materialism or consumerism – that we don’t like talking about. When we are embarrassed about what the Bible says, we betray that we love culture’s wisdom more than God’s wisdom. 3. “Lust for the contemporary philosophical agenda.” Dr. Carson explained that our culture now celebrates that it’s impossible to fully know anything. We often hear that no interpretation of the Bible JUNE + JULY 2016
is to be preferred above another. Everything, then, is relegated to personal opinion. When we fully embrace the teachings of Scripture, when we celebrate the authority of God’s Word over the words of our culture, when we become bold in our proclamation of God’s truth, we encounter Christ Himself, the Word made flesh. It really is not possible to know Jesus apart from His Word, and it’s not possible to walk after Jesus when we betray we do not trust His Word. At Back to the Bible Canada, we are not only committed to trusting in God’s Word, we are also committed to modeling that trust so that our listeners also find that God’s Word brings life. to be perfectly honest BY PHIL CALLAWAY
H
ave you ever told a lie? Someone said of former New York Yankees manager George Steinbrenner, “You can tell when he’s lying; his lips are moving.” A recent study claims that 91 per cent of people regularly lie. 20 per cent admit they can’t get through a day without conscious, premeditated white lies. College students were asked which generation they were most likely to trust. 79 per cent said their grandparents’ generation, 68 per cent said their parents’ generation, but only 25 per cent trusted their own generation. Here are some common lies: • • • • •
“It wasn’t me.” “You haven’t changed a bit.” “The cheque is in the mail.” “That looks so good on you.” “I just need five minutes of your time.” • “Let’s have lunch sometime.” • “Open wide, it won’t hurt a bit.”
6
Ever said any of those things? An editor called asking me to write a book. “Phil, I want you to see if you can tell the whole truth and nothing but the truth for an entire year. Oh, and keep a diary.” I said, “I’m sorry, you’re breaking up on this end.” The truth is, as my First Nations friend Wayne likes to say, “I had reservations.” I have battled hypocrisy. When Jesus accused the Pharisees of honouring Him with their lips while their hearts were far from Him, I knew he was speaking to me. That’s why I wanted to write about this. When I told friends I was taking a truth vow, their eyebrows shot up to their bangs. I was a little concerned myself. Could I stay happily married being completely honest with my wife? Should I talk about lust or anger or struggles with my faith? During this year I learned more of what it means to honour God JUNE + JULY 2016
with both my lips and my life, and I’ve come to appreciate the grace of God in a new way. In the 18th century, King Frederick of Prussia visited a prison in Berlin. One inmate after another tried to convince the monarch of his innocence, all except for one man who sat quietly while the rest told their lengthy stories. The king saw him sitting there and finally asked, “Why are you here?” “Armed robbery, your Honour.” “Were you guilty?” “Oh yes, sir.” King Frederick then gave the
...I’ve come to appreciate the grace of God in a new way. JUNE + JULY 2016
guard an order. “Release this guilty man,” he said. “I don’t want him corrupting all these innocent people.” Sometimes the truth will get us in trouble, but ultimately when we admit our failures and sins and our need for God’s amazing grace, the truth sets us free. Does this mean we have to stop saying, “You look slim in that dress” or “I’ll pray for you”? Yes. I love these words from 1 Peter 3: “He who would love life and see good days, let him refrain his tongue from evil, and his lips from speaking guile; let him turn away from evil and do good.” With God’s help, we can live lives characterized by integrity and joy. engaging the church G
OD DESIRES FOR US TO FLOURISH.
He wants to see us satisfied in Him. He wants to give us abundant life and see us live life to the fullest. That’s why He makes it so clear that we are to know and obey Him and His commandments, for they’re put in place “for our good always.” (Deut. 6:24) How does God make this work? Through His established church. Multiple Scriptures point to the truth that community through the church is necessary and mandatory for faith. In these last days, God set up the church as the way for Christians to know and obey Him. This being the case, here are three things Jesus wants to remind us about the church. 1) Jesus established the church. Ephesians 4:11 says, “[Jesus] gave the apostles, the prophets, the evangelists, the shepherds and teachers, to equip the saints for the
10
BY ISAAC DAGNEAU
work of ministry, for building up the body of Christ.” It’s easy for us to look only at church as a program rather than the body of Christ. Jesus set up this community to encourage believers to “attain to the unity of the faith and of the knowledge of the Son of God” by “addressing one another in psalms and hymns and spiritual songs,” and by considering “how to stir up one another to love and good works, not neglecting to meet together, as is the habit of some, but encouraging one another” (Ephesians 4:13; 5:19; Hebrews
We can’t use our perceived ideas of being introverted as an excuse to “do Christianity” on our own. JUNE + JULY 2016
10:24-25). 2) Jesus wants us to respect, listen and obey our pastors. The rise of autonomous freedom has greatly affected the church as people don’t revere their pastors like they used to. This movement of individualism has caused many sheep to stray. Our culture shouts, “Believe what you want! Don’t let anyone tell you otherwise!” This is a dangerous mindset. God knows that we need direction, comfort and discipline in this dark world. That’s why He established pastors to teach, edify, encourage and rebuke His sheep. To be a Christian is to think biblically and test everything in light of Scripture. If your pastor is not being biblical, don’t feel obligated to obey him. Your Shepherd is Jesus, and He’s working through many shepherds on earth. Those shepherds are your pastors. 3) Jesus wants us to engage with our church community. God has designed growth, JUNE + JULY 2016
encouragement and discipline for Christians to work out in community. If you see yourself as an introvert or “not a people person” who struggles with social interaction, I understand how this step can seem daunting. I’m not saying you have to pretend to like and engage every single person, but it’s important nonetheless to understand that God designed us to engage other Christians. Some people will engage more, some less. The fact is that we must engage. We can’t use our perceived ideas of being introverted as an excuse to “do Christianity” on our own. These three reminders should encourage you to allow the Bride of Christ to teach you what it means to know and obey God – all for His glory and your satisfaction in Him. Reaching T hree Generations with God ‘s Word
“On December 16, 2015, the Lord took [my mom] home. She would have been 95 this month. Mom and Dad’s first radio must have been picked up at some auction sale and only for the sake of hearing world news. However, Mom had heard you can even get good sermons on it, but ...how to find them? So she turned it on and and slowly turned the dial, and to her astonishment, immediately recognized a Bible portion being read, and listened with joy right to the end of the half-hour program of Bible teaching and singing. From that time on, the daily Back to the Bible broadcast became an important part of her life and our home before I was even born. Through it, she grew much in her understanding of the Scriptures. After many years, she was no longer able to get the program clearly on any station in our area but continued to receive and read [the ministry] letters till now. It was just in the last few weeks that I finally plugged her headphones into my computer to hear Back to the Bible online. She looked like she had found a long-lost friend as she listened happily to part of a series on heaven over the next several days. Though the founder who preached in those early years, Theodore Epp, has long since gone to be with the Lord, she was so happy to hear for herself that the current Bible teacher on the program still faithfully expounds the Scriptures. I’m thankful for her appetite to learn the Word of God. One of my young nephews shared with me how Mom’s funeral really spoke to him and his wife in different ways. They are vibrant, witnessing believers but he said one change they have made is more discipline with daily time in the Word. The second change being that he is now listening to Back to the Bible with his headphones whenever he is doing jobs around the home after work. I was thrilled to hear that! I guess we had never introduced him to Back to the Bible! So that is the story of how your ministry is now being a blessing to a third generation as you faithfully teach the Word!”
